Ejemplo n.º 1
0
 public TelemetryManager(IAdminLogger adminLogger, IAppConfig appConfig, IDeploymentInstanceRepo deploymentInstanceRepo,
                         IProxyFactory proxyFactory, ITelemetryService telemetryService, IDependencyManager dependencyManager, ISecurity security) :
     base(adminLogger, appConfig, dependencyManager, security)
 {
     _telemetryService       = telemetryService;
     _deploymentInstanceRepo = deploymentInstanceRepo;
     _proxyFactory           = proxyFactory;
 }
 public UsageMetricsManager(IAdminLogger adminLogger, IAppConfig appConfig, IDeploymentInstanceRepo deploymentInstanceMgr,
                            IProxyFactory proxyFactory, IUsageMetricsRepo metricsRepo, IDependencyManager dependencyManager, ISecurity security) :
     base(adminLogger, appConfig, dependencyManager, security)
 {
     _metricsRepo            = metricsRepo;
     _deploymentInstanceRepo = deploymentInstanceMgr;
     _proxyFactory           = proxyFactory;
 }
 public DeploymentInstanceManagerCore(IDeploymentHostManager deploymentHostManager, IDeploymentInstanceRepo instanceRepo, IDeviceRepositoryManager deviceManagerRepo,
                                      IDeploymentInstanceStatusRepo deploymentInstanceStatusRepo, IAdminLogger logger, IAppConfig appConfig, IDependencyManager depmanager, ISecurity security) :
     base(logger, appConfig, depmanager, security)
 {
     _deviceManagerRepo            = deviceManagerRepo;
     _instanceRepo                 = instanceRepo;
     _deploymentHostManager        = deploymentHostManager;
     _deploymentInstanceStatusRepo = deploymentInstanceStatusRepo;
 }
Ejemplo n.º 4
0
 public DeploymentHostManager(IDeploymentHostRepo deploymentHostRepo, IDeploymentActivityQueueManager deploymentActivityQueueManager, IDeploymentActivityRepo deploymentActivityRepo,
                              IDeploymentConnectorService deploymentConnectorService, IDeploymentInstanceRepo deploymentInstanceRepo, IAdminLogger logger, IDeploymentHostStatusRepo deploymentHostStatusRepo,
                              IAppConfig appConfig, IDependencyManager depmanager, ISecurity security) : base(logger, appConfig, depmanager, security)
 {
     _deploymentHostRepo             = deploymentHostRepo;
     _deploymentInstanceRepo         = deploymentInstanceRepo;
     _deploymentConnectorService     = deploymentConnectorService;
     _deploymentActivityQueueManager = deploymentActivityQueueManager;
     _deploymentActivityRepo         = deploymentActivityRepo;
     _deploymentHostStatusRepo       = deploymentHostStatusRepo;
 }
Ejemplo n.º 5
0
 public DeploymentHostManager(IDeploymentHostRepo deploymentHostRepo, IDeploymentActivityQueueManager deploymentActivityQueueManager, IDeploymentActivityRepo deploymentActivityRepo,
                              IDeploymentConnectorService deploymentConnectorService, IDeploymentInstanceRepo deploymentInstanceRepo, IAdminLogger logger, IDeploymentHostStatusRepo deploymentHostStatusRepo,
                              IUserManager userManager, IAppConfig appConfig, IDependencyManager depmanager, ISecurity security) : base(logger, appConfig, depmanager, security)
 {
     _deploymentHostRepo             = deploymentHostRepo;
     _deploymentInstanceRepo         = deploymentInstanceRepo;
     _deploymentConnectorService     = deploymentConnectorService;
     _deploymentActivityQueueManager = deploymentActivityQueueManager;
     _deploymentActivityRepo         = deploymentActivityRepo;
     _deploymentHostStatusRepo       = deploymentHostStatusRepo;
     _userManager = userManager ?? throw new ArgumentNullException(nameof(userManager));
 }
Ejemplo n.º 6
0
 public DeploymentInstanceManager(IDeviceRepositoryManager deviceRepoManager, IDeploymentConnectorService connector, IDeploymentHostManager hostManager, IDeviceRepositoryManager deviceManagerRepo,
                                  IDeploymentActivityQueueManager deploymentActivityQueueManager, IDeploymentInstanceRepo instanceRepo, ISolutionManager solutionManager, IDeploymentHostRepo hostRepo, IDeploymentInstanceStatusRepo deploymentStatusInstanceRepo,
                                  IAdminLogger logger, IAppConfig appConfig, IDependencyManager depmanager, ISecurity security) : base(hostManager, instanceRepo, deviceManagerRepo, deploymentStatusInstanceRepo, logger, appConfig, depmanager, security)
 {
     _hostManager     = hostManager;
     _instanceRepo    = instanceRepo;
     _solutionManager = solutionManager;
     _deploymentActivityQueueManager = deploymentActivityQueueManager;
     _connector                    = connector;
     _deviceRepoManager            = deviceRepoManager;
     _hostRepo                     = hostRepo;
     _deploymentInstanceStatusRepo = deploymentStatusInstanceRepo;
 }
Ejemplo n.º 7
0
 public DeploymentInstanceManager(IDeviceRepositoryManager deviceRepoManager, IDeploymentConnectorService connector, IDeploymentHostManager hostManager, IDeviceRepositoryManager deviceManagerRepo,
                                  IDeploymentActivityQueueManager deploymentActivityQueueManager, IDeploymentInstanceRepo instanceRepo, ISolutionManager solutionManager, IDeploymentHostRepo hostRepo, IDeploymentInstanceStatusRepo deploymentStatusInstanceRepo,
                                  IDataStreamManager dataStreamManager, IAdminLogger logger, IAppConfig appConfig, IDependencyManager depmanager, ISecurity security, ISecureStorage secureStorage, ISolutionVersionRepo solutionVersionRepo,
                                  IContainerRepositoryManager containerRepoMgr) :
     base(hostManager, instanceRepo, deviceManagerRepo, secureStorage, deploymentStatusInstanceRepo, logger, appConfig, depmanager, security)
 {
     _hostManager     = hostManager;
     _appConfig       = appConfig;
     _adminLogger     = logger;
     _instanceRepo    = instanceRepo;
     _solutionManager = solutionManager;
     _deploymentActivityQueueManager = deploymentActivityQueueManager;
     _solutionVersionRepo            = solutionVersionRepo;
     _connector                    = connector;
     _deviceRepoManager            = deviceRepoManager;
     _hostRepo                     = hostRepo;
     _secureStorage                = secureStorage;
     _deploymentInstanceStatusRepo = deploymentStatusInstanceRepo;
     _containerRepoMgr             = containerRepoMgr;
     _dataStreamManager            = dataStreamManager;
 }
 public DeploymentInstanceManager(IDeviceRepositoryManager deviceRepoManager, IDeploymentConnectorService connector, IDeploymentHostManager hostManager, IDeviceRepositoryManager deviceManagerRepo,
                                  IDeploymentActivityQueueManager deploymentActivityQueueManager, IDeploymentInstanceRepo instanceRepo, ISolutionManager solutionManager, IDeploymentHostRepo hostRepo, IDeploymentInstanceStatusRepo deploymentStatusInstanceRepo,
                                  IUserManager userManager, IDataStreamManager dataStreamManager, IAdminLogger logger, IAppConfig appConfig, IDependencyManager depmanager, ISecurity security, ISecureStorage secureStorage, ISolutionVersionRepo solutionVersionRepo,
                                  IContainerRepositoryManager containerRepoMgr, IPipelineModuleManager pipelineModuleManager, IDeviceTypeManager deviceTypeManager) :
     base(hostManager, instanceRepo, deviceManagerRepo, secureStorage, deploymentStatusInstanceRepo, userManager, logger, appConfig, depmanager, security)
 {
     _hostManager     = hostManager ?? throw new ArgumentNullException(nameof(hostManager));
     _appConfig       = appConfig ?? throw new ArgumentNullException(nameof(appConfig));
     _adminLogger     = logger ?? throw new ArgumentNullException(nameof(logger));
     _instanceRepo    = instanceRepo ?? throw new ArgumentNullException(nameof(instanceRepo));
     _solutionManager = solutionManager ?? throw new ArgumentNullException(nameof(solutionManager));
     _deploymentActivityQueueManager = deploymentActivityQueueManager ?? throw new ArgumentNullException(nameof(deploymentActivityQueueManager));
     _solutionVersionRepo            = solutionVersionRepo ?? throw new ArgumentNullException(nameof(solutionVersionRepo));
     _connector                    = connector ?? throw new ArgumentNullException(nameof(connector));
     _deviceRepoManager            = deviceRepoManager ?? throw new ArgumentNullException(nameof(deviceRepoManager));
     _hostRepo                     = hostRepo ?? throw new ArgumentNullException(nameof(hostRepo));
     _secureStorage                = secureStorage ?? throw new ArgumentNullException(nameof(secureStorage));
     _deploymentInstanceStatusRepo = deploymentStatusInstanceRepo ?? throw new ArgumentNullException(nameof(deploymentStatusInstanceRepo));
     _containerRepoMgr             = containerRepoMgr ?? throw new ArgumentNullException(nameof(containerRepoMgr));
     _dataStreamManager            = dataStreamManager ?? throw new ArgumentNullException(nameof(dataStreamManager));
     _userManager                  = userManager ?? throw new ArgumentNullException(nameof(userManager));
     _pipelineModuleManager        = pipelineModuleManager ?? throw new ArgumentNullException(nameof(pipelineModuleManager));
     _deviceTypeManager            = deviceTypeManager ?? throw new ArgumentNullException(nameof(deviceTypeManager));
 }
Ejemplo n.º 9
0
 public DeploymentInstanceManager(IDeviceRepositoryManager deviceRepoManager, IDeploymentConnectorService connector, IDeploymentHostManager hostManager, IDeviceRepositoryManager deviceManagerRepo,
                                  IDeploymentActivityQueueManager deploymentActivityQueueManager, IDeploymentInstanceRepo instanceRepo, ISolutionManager solutionManager, IDeploymentHostRepo hostRepo, IDeploymentInstanceStatusRepo deploymentStatusInstanceRepo,
                                  IDataStreamManager dataStreamManager, IAdminLogger logger, IAppConfig appConfig, IDependencyManager depmanager, ISecurity security, ISolutionVersionRepo solutionVersionRepo, IContainerRepositoryManager containerRepoMgr, ISecureStorage secureStorage, IProxyFactory proxyFactory) :
     this(deviceRepoManager, connector, hostManager, deviceManagerRepo, deploymentActivityQueueManager, instanceRepo, solutionManager, hostRepo, deploymentStatusInstanceRepo, dataStreamManager, logger, appConfig, depmanager, security, secureStorage, solutionVersionRepo, containerRepoMgr)
 {
     _proxyFactory = proxyFactory ?? throw new ArgumentNullException(nameof(proxyFactory));
 }